* [PATCH] mtd: nand: fix ONFI parameter page layout
@ 2015-11-23 10:23 Boris Brezillon
  2015-11-30 20:17 ` Brian Norris
  0 siblings, 1 reply; 5+ messages in thread
From: Boris Brezillon @ 2015-11-23 10:23 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: David Woodhouse, Brian Norris, linux-mtd
  Cc: linux-kernel, Boris Brezillon, stable

src_ssync_features field is only 1 byte large, and the 4th reserved area
is actually 8 bytes large.

Signed-off-by: Boris Brezillon <boris.brezillon@free-electrons.com>
Fixes d1e1f4e42b5 ("mtd: nand: add support for reading ONFI parameters from NAND device")
Cc: <stable@vger.kernel.org> #v2.6.37+
---
 include/linux/mtd/nand.h | 4 ++--
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/linux/mtd/nand.h b/include/linux/mtd/nand.h
index 5a9d1d4..93fc372 100644
--- a/include/linux/mtd/nand.h
+++ b/include/linux/mtd/nand.h
@@ -276,7 +276,7 @@ struct nand_onfi_params {
 	__le16 t_r;
 	__le16 t_ccs;
 	__le16 src_sync_timing_mode;
-	__le16 src_ssync_features;
+	u8 src_ssync_features;
 	__le16 clk_pin_capacitance_typ;
 	__le16 io_pin_capacitance_typ;
 	__le16 input_pin_capacitance_typ;
@@ -284,7 +284,7 @@ struct nand_onfi_params {
 	u8 driver_strength_support;
 	__le16 t_int_r;
 	__le16 t_ald;
-	u8 reserved4[7];
+	u8 reserved4[8];
 
 	/* vendor */
 	__le16 vendor_revision;

Did you see an actual problem from this? (And is this deserving of
stable?) I could imagine an out-of-tree driver might try to use t_ald
(which should actually be t_adl, right?) and get the wrong value. But no
one does that in-tree yet.
